Exact Contracting are seeking a Workshop Supervisor to join their remote civil construction and mining projects in the Northern Territory.
This role will be a site-based workshop position, reporting directly to the Maintenance Manager and Project Manager.
Responsibilities include:
* Leading from the front and driving our culture and vision to lead the industry through safety;
* Effectively managing resources to ensure achievement of maintenance schedules;
* Driving operational efficiencies;
* Providing effective leadership and supervision through on-the-ground presence, direction, guidance, and feedback to teams and individuals;
* Inspiring and encouraging others towards goal achievement;
* Conducting scheduled employee appraisals, and preparing corrective and development plans as necessary;
* Resolving problems and conflicts within the crew;
* Carrying out servicing, repair, and maintenance of mobile plant equipment, fault finding, and diagnostics to prevent breakdowns and reduce downtime.
Role Requirements:
* Heavy Diesel Fitter Trade qualification;
* Current driver's license;
* Experience in supervisory/management roles;
* Experience maintaining Caterpillar, Komatsu, Hitachi mobile equipment;
* Experience maintaining Kenworth and Mack Trucks and ancillary gear;
* Solid understanding of mobile plant and crushing operations in civil/mining industries;
* Proficiency with Microsoft Office and maintenance systems (e.g., MEX);
* Effective planning, time management, and prioritization skills;
* Strong communication skills for liaising with employees, clients, suppliers, and subcontractors;
* Self-motivated with a positive attitude;
* Willingness to work in remote locations;
* Hands-on approach.
About Our Company:
Established in Alice Springs in 1992, we are an Australian family-owned company employing over 500 people nationwide. We deliver projects in agricultural services, civil earthworks, contract crushing, mining, road construction, and water infrastructure, underpinned by our Total Commitment to Safety.
